sctp: prefer struct_size over open coded arithmetic
This is an effort to get rid of all multiplications from allocation functions in order to prevent integer overflows [1][2]. As the "ids" variable is a pointer to "struct sctp_assoc_ids" and this structure ends in a flexible array: struct sctp_assoc_ids { [...] sctp_assoc_t gaids_assoc_id[]; }; the preferred way in the kernel is to use the struct_size() helper to do the arithmetic instead of the calculation "size + size * count" in the kmalloc() function. Also, refactor the code adding the "ids_size" variable to avoid sizing twice. This way, the code is more readable and safer. This code was detected with the help of Coccinelle, and audited and modified manually.
